Quark with berries and almonds
The simplest high-protein snack: low-fat quark with vanilla, fresh berries and chopped almonds. 38 g protein, 18 g carbs, 5 minutes.
Ingredients
- 250 glow-fat quark
- 30 mlmilk(to loosen)
- 100 gfresh berries(raspberries, blueberries)
- 15 galmonds(roughly chopped)
- 5 ghoney(optional)
- ½ tspvanilla extract
Instructions
- 1
Stir 250 g low-fat quark together with 30 ml milk and ½ tsp vanilla extract until smooth and creamy.
- 2
Spoon into a glass or bowl.
- 3
Top with 100 g fresh berries and 15 g almonds.
- 4
Drizzle with 5 g honey to taste and enjoy immediately.

Frequently asked
Skyr instead of quark?
1:1 swap. Skyr has a similar protein content (10–11 g/100 g) but is firmer. Loosen with a touch more milk.
Vegan version?
Use soy quark (Alpro Skyr Style or Provamel) — same protein, neutral tang. Recipe then shifts from the vegetarian filter to vegan.
